Swedish model of ‘free schools’

“the Lundquists decided on a route currently not available to most British parents – they actually set up a brand new state school themselves with other local parents and helped run it just how they liked.”

Raising the bar, closing the gap

David Cameron today promised 220,000 extra school places as part of Conservative plans to raise school standards and make opportunity more equal. Speaking at the launch of ‘Raising the bar, closing the gap’, our Green Paper on education, David said, It’s time for a revolution in the supply of education in this country.
